在Dynamics CRM API中,可以使用OData查询语言来实现类似于SQL中的join操作。OData是一种基于RESTful风格的协议,用于在不同的数据源之间进行数据交互。
要在Dynamics CRM API中使用join和OData,可以通过使用$expand关键字来实现。$expand关键字用于在查询中指定需要展开的关联实体集合或导航属性。通过使用$expand关键字,可以在查询结果中包含关联实体的相关信息。
以下是一个示例查询,演示了如何在Dynamics CRM API中使用join和OData:
GET /api/data/v9.1/accounts?$select=name&$expand=primarycontactid($select=fullname)
上述查询将返回账户实体的名称,并展开与账户实体关联的主要联系人实体的全名。
在这个例子中,"accounts"表示要查询的实体集合,"$select=name"表示只选择返回结果中的名称属性,"$expand=primarycontactid"表示展开与账户实体关联的主要联系人实体,"$select=fullname"表示只选择返回结果中的全名属性。
通过使用$expand关键字,可以在Dynamics CRM API中模拟join操作,实现关联实体的查询和数据获取。
对于Dynamics CRM API的更多详细信息和使用示例,可以参考腾讯云的相关产品文档:Dynamics CRM API文档。
领取专属 10元无门槛券
手把手带您无忧上云